英文摘要The Beijing Spallation Neutron Source (BSNS) will be the next large science facility in China. Based on an 80 MeV linac and a 1.6 GeV rapid cycling synchrotron, the BSNS has a goal to obtain a proton beam power of 100 kW with a repetition rate of 25 Hz in the first phase. An introduction to the conceptual design of the BSNS is given, and the main parameters and key technical features are summarized. The R&D plan is discussed.
